What is the cost of living in Glens Falls North, NY?

According to the most recent data on the cost of living, Glens Falls North has an overall cost of living index of 115, which is 1.1x higher than the national index of 100.

Compared to New York, Glens Falls North has a cost of living index that's 1.0x lower than New York's index of 121.

The standard of living in Glens Falls North ranks as #103 most affordable out of the 336 places we measured in New York. By definition, that implies Glens Falls North ranks as the #233 most expensive place in the Empire State.

Housing swings affordability the most between places in New York, so we broke down housing costs into more detail. Home and income data comes from the most recent US Census ACS 2020-2024. The key points are:

  • The Median Home Value in Glens Falls North is $369,163.

  • The Median Rent in Glens Falls North is $1,235.

  • The Median Income in Glens Falls North is $77,881.

  • The Home Value To Income in Glens Falls North is 4.7x.

  • The Rent To Monthly Income in Glens Falls North is 0.19x.
